Sanctuary Cap Cana, a Luxury Collection Resort, Dominican Republic, Adult All-Inclusive is located in Cap Cana, a private gated community retreat inside Punta Cana. Cap Cana is made up of 30,000 acres of flawless beaches, and oceanfront valley roads. It is the ideal destination for any type of traveler, with a variety of things to do, such as, water sports and outdoor activities, and high quality restaurants. This destination is also home to Punta Espada Golf Club, which is considered one of the best golf courses in the Caribbean. Cap Cana also holds one of the most spectacular marinas in the world, famous and accredited by international journals for its fishing. All of these amenities combined with Cap Cana’s turquoise waters and white sand beaches make it one of the most beautiful and desirable vacation spots in the world.

GENERAL INFORMATION
Do I need to bring an electrical adapter?
All of our suites are equipped with USB charging ports and Euro-American sockets. If traveling with non-North American/European devices, we recommend bringing any necessary adaptors.
What credit cards does the resort accept?
Visa, Master Card, and American Express, only.
Is a credit card required at check-in?
Yes. A pre-authorized HOLD may be applied. Please consult with our Front Desk staff for specific details.
Do I need to bring money and exchange my currency to Dominican Pesos when I arrive?
Your all-inclusive plan includes meals, drinks, entertainment, and many fun activities. However, we recommend bringing extra cash for off-site expenses, spa services, tours, and transfers. The resort accepts cash payments in US Dollars, Euros, and Dominican Pesos. The resort offers foreign exchange services for mayor currencies, subject to availability.
Is there a secure place to keep valuables?
In-Room Safes are included in all suite categories. The resort will not be responsible for unattended items and/or lost items left in public areas of the property.
Does the resort have a hurricane policy?
Yes. Please contact the resort for further details, hurricane policies are liable to change.
Does the resort have a smoking policy?
Sanctuary Cap Cana is a smoke-free resort, however, we do offer designated areas where smoking is allowed.
What is the tipping policy at the resort?
All taxes, tips, and gratuities are included in your all-inclusive package. Additional gratuities are most welcome by our staff should services exceed your expectations.
Can I drink local water?
We recommend not drinking faucet/tap water, the resort will provide filtered and bottled water at all times. Water and ice cubes served at all resort venues are always filtered and safe to drink. Certified by third-party auditors, our resort is compliant to the highest level in industry sanitation standards & best practices.
Does the resort provide medical services or support?
Doctor and nurse services are available on call, at additional cost. Certified lifeguards are available in pool and beach areas. Additionally, we offer first-aid assistance in emergency situations.
What is the minimum age for check-in?
18 years of age, we are an adult's only resort.

Passports BOOKS Are Required for all travelers, even infant children.
SAFEGUARD YOUR DOCUMENTS: Make two copies of all your travel documents in case of emergency. Leave one copy with a trusted friend or relative at home and carry the other separately from your original documents. To help prevent theft, do not carry your passport in your back pocket, and keep it separate from your money.
PASSPORT: Apply several months in advance for a new passport. If you already have one, it should be valid for at least six months after you return home and have two or more blank pages, depending on your destination. Otherwise, some countries may not let you enter.
CHILDREN’S PASSPORTS: Passports issued for children under age 16 are valid for only five years, not 10 years like adult passports. Check passport expiration dates carefully and renew early.
EUROPE TRAVEL VIA CANADA AND UK: Europe’s 26 Schengen countries strictly enforce the six-month validity rule. If you are transiting through Canada or the UK : which do not have that requirement : your passport must be valid at least six months, or airlines may not let you board your onward flight to Europe.
VISAS: You may need to get a visa before you travel to a foreign destination. Contact the embassy of the countries you will be visiting for more information.
MEDICATIONS: Some prescription drugs, including narcotics and some U.S. over-the-counter medications, are illegal in other countries. Check with the embassy of your destination(s) about regulations and documentation before you travel.
CONSENT FOR TRAVEL WITH MINORS If you are traveling alone with children, foreign border officials may require custody documents or notarized written consent from the other parent. Check with the embassy of your foreign destination before traveling to see what you may need.
INTERNATIONAL DRIVING PERMIT: Many countries do not recognize a U.S. driver's license, but most accept an International Driving Permit (IDP). You may also need supplemental auto insurance. Read more about driving and road safety abroad before you go.
